Output 3ee52f257e68022bb7f04d9f0ab0b15526ddc7c58a495d7f73ea8df0aa3dc605:0

value
17500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59dd451d18b1b6bb67c676b827d1b41cc55dc7c4 OP_EQUALVERIFY OP_CHECKSIG
address
DDLFkSQDPxxt4RUoHk4gA8L689pLq1X3p8
transaction
3ee52f257e68022bb7f04d9f0ab0b15526ddc7c58a495d7f73ea8df0aa3dc605